Transaction 28ee36d9e786813f4fe128b39b6ae8f1225a8da285860b30594d37c3d255441c

1 Input
2 Outputs
  • 28ee36d9e786813f4fe128b39b6ae8f1225a8da285860b30594d37c3d255441c:0
  • value  10500000
    address  3KVthiVMDjQQJ9CfWDrpsoK2q2yAwg5X3U
  • 28ee36d9e786813f4fe128b39b6ae8f1225a8da285860b30594d37c3d255441c:1
  • value  1973758658
    address  3FsTv8q2XC1NtzXhwbzu69wZnG6pUP7CKu